Best Surf and Sand: Dahab, Egypt
Years ago this used to be a big hippie town, and still is by most standards. But as times change and always seem to go more upscale, so goes out the more casual way of things, and in comes the more modern style to attract more of a diverse crowd. It is still very laid back here, no high rises, and still very poor villages just around the corner from where all the tourists stay and hang out. – Elizacass
